We work in a mixed domain and have the same problem. As I understand it, you 
can't put NT4 print drivers on a 2000 print server, nor can you put 2000 print 
drivers on an NT4 server. At least you have one of each.  What you could do is 
have all (or many depending on usage) printers connected to both servers.  
Users could connect to the printer they want through the server that has the 
same OS as their workstation.  

Our situation is worse.  Our workstations are XP and our servers NT4.  We had 
to pre-install XP drivers on every workstation for most printers, since we 
can't put XP drivers on an NT4 server.

ThWe have two print servers, one an NT box, the other a 2000 print server.
When our NT workstations try to add a printer from the 2000 box, it has an
incomatible driver. I've tried going into the 2000 PS and add additional
drivers, specifically the checkbox for Intel Windows NT or 2000. Each time I
try to add this driver, it tells me that it is either not compatible or not
there. How do you get a 4.0 driver on a 2000 print server?
